Transaction c59eeecbf91e474e1802ad8f749441750ac733958f3599a0a3df0176fbb0bbb7
1 Input
2 Outputs
- c59eeecbf91e474e1802ad8f749441750ac733958f3599a0a3df0176fbb0bbb7:0
- c59eeecbf91e474e1802ad8f749441750ac733958f3599a0a3df0176fbb0bbb7:1
value 4589458
address 1PYfCJ95s6VffUbicwEur8fribMgcrKraT
value 30579699
address 14DyD8uYNxiRuUEqaaSHcEyBePbtB2r1oc